Main Entry: whole
Part of Speech: noun
Definition: total made up of parts
Synonyms: aggregate, aggregation, all, amount, assemblage, assembly, being, big picture, body, bulk, coherence, collectivity, combination, complex, ensemble, entirety, entity, everything, fullness, gross, hook line and sinker, integral, jackpot, linkage, lock stock and barrel, lot, lump, oneness, organism, organization, piece, quantity, quantum, result, sum, sum total, summation, supply, system, the works, totality, unit, unity, whole ball of wax, whole enchilada, whole nine yards, whole shebang
Notes: a hole is an opening or cavity into or through something, while whole means complete, not divided
a whole comprises its parts, consists of its parts, and is composed of its parts; parts constitute a whole
Antonyms: part
